(RW/MVY) 9 8 7 6 5 4 3 2 1 SPIN 10936962 springeronline.com Foreword Healthcare management is a complex and ever-changing task. As medical knowledge increases, as clinical management strategies or administrative management strategies change, and as patients move from one city to an- other or from one country to another, the challenges of managing health care have changed and will continue to change. Central to all of these changes is a need to store and process administrative and clinical records for the pa- tient. For the reasons listed above, computerization of record systems in hospitals and clinics has been and continues to be a slow and complex pro- cess. Developing a strategy to provide the best healthcare service at the lowest possible cost is a common goal of almost every healthcare system in the world. Care given in the hospital is typically the most advanced, the most complex, and the most expensive. As a consequence, understanding and managing health care in hospitals is crucial to every healthcare delivery system. This book provides a wonderful overview for students and medical informatics professionals. It also provides the background that every medical informatics specialist needs to understand and manage the complexities of hospital information systems. This book deals primarily with the underlying administrative systems that are in place in hospitals throughout the world. These systems are fundamen- tal to the development and implementation of the even more challenging systems that acquire, process, and manage the patient’s clinical information. Hospital information systems provide a major part of the information needed by those paying for health care, be they hospital administrators, health in- surance companies, public health authorities, or local or national political leaders. As a consequence, an important and complex set of strategies has been implemented to document medical problems and procedures that hospi- tals are dealing with. Problems are usually coded with International Classifi- cation of Diseases (ICD-9 or ICD-10) coding systems, while medical proce- dures are designated using Current Procedural Terminology (CPT) codes. Typically, these codes are used to generate bills to an insurance company or governmental unit. As a consequence, these data must be generated, trans- mitted, and processed accurately and promptly. Computer technology en- hances the ability of hospital clinical and administrative staff to provide these data. v vi Foreword Because of the complexities and changing needs of medical information, the field of medical informatics is in need of a growing number of profes- sionals who understand how to use computers and are familiar with the ad- ministrative requirements of the healthcare field and clinical medicine. Ball vii Preface What is a hospital information system? The literature defines hospital infor- mation systems in many different ways and presents various views. Some articles focus on information processing functions, while others focus on the technology used. To begin with, we understand a hospital information system as the information processing and information storing subsystem of a hospi- tal. This book discusses the significance of information processing in hospi- tals, the progress in information and communication technology, and the importance of systematic information management. Nearly all people work- ing in a hospital have an enormous demand for information, which has to be fulfilled in order to achieve high-quality and efficient patient care. The man- agement of a hospital needs up-to-date information about the hospital's costs and services. The quality of information processing is also important for the competitiveness of a hospital. Hospital information systems can be regarded as the memory and nervous system of a hospital. The subject of information processing is quite complex. Nearly all groups and all areas in a hospital depend on the quality of information processing. The amount of information processing is tremendous. Additionally, the in- formation needs of the different groups are often based on the same data. Therefore, integrated information processing is necessary. If hospital infor- mation systems are not systematically managed and operated, they tend to develop chaotically. This, in turn, leads to negative consequences, such as low data quality and increasing costs of patient care. Well-educated health informatics specialists, with the knowledge and skills to systematically manage and operate hospital information systems, are therefore needed to appropriately and responsibly apply information and communication technology to the complex information processing environ- ment of a hospital. This book discusses hospital information systems and their systematic management. Information management comprises those activities in a hospi- tal that deal with the management of information processing and therefore with the management of its hospital information system. The goal of this book is to introduce healthcare and health informatics professionals, as well as students in medical informatics/health informatics ix x Preface and health information management, to the strategic management of hospi- tal information systems. The book should be regarded as an introduction to this complex subject. For a deeper understanding, the reader will need addi- tional knowledge and, foremost, practice in this field. After reading this book, a reader should be able to answer the following questions: • Why is systematic information processing in hospitals important? • What do hospital information systems look like? • What are good hospital information systems? • How can we strategically manage hospital information systems?
